Interlock® Aluminum Roofing — all-climates performance specs for Jaffrey Center, New Hampshire
| Spec / Rating | Climate / Risk Factor + What It Solves |
|---|---|
| Wind resistance: 120+ mph (193+ kph) | Extreme wind, hurricanes, storm uplift: full interlocking attachment helps prevent blow-offs, edge lifting, and panel loss in high-gust events. |
| Fire rating: Class A (with proper assembly) | Wildfire, embers, radiant heat, chimney sparks: non-combustible roof assembly provides the highest residential fire protection rating. |
| Hail resistance: UL 2218 Class 4 | Hail and impact debris: highest impact classification; resists cracking, splitting, and surface loss common with asphalt under hail strikes. |
| Snow & ice performance: interlocking, shedding profile | Heavy snow, freeze-thaw, ice dams: smooth aluminum sheds snow efficiently and the interlocking design helps block water intrusion when melt-refreeze cycles occur. (Final snow-load capacity depends on roof structure and local code.) |
| Corrosion resistance: aluminum (won’t rust) | Salt air, coastal humidity, wet climates: aluminum naturally resists rust and corrosion, reducing long-term failure risk in marine or high-moisture environments. |
| Heat / UV durability: baked-on coating system | High heat, intense sun, thermal cycling: coatings resist UV breakdown and temperature-swing fatigue, slowing fading and surface degradation. |
| Moss / algae resistance: smooth coated surface | Wet shade, organic growth: low-porosity metal surface gives moss/algae less to grip, reducing staining and maintenance. |
| Material: heavy-gauge aluminum roof profiles (Slate / Shake / Shingle / Tile / Standing Seam) | All-season structural stability: lightweight, dent-resistant metal system stays stable through large hot-cold swings and severe weather. |
| Expected lifespan: 50+ years | Long-term durability across climates: avoids re-roof cycles typical of shorter-life materials, even in high-stress environments. |
| Warranty: Lifetime-Limited, non-prorated + 50-year transferable | Lifetime protection + resale value: guarantees long-term material confidence and transfers to future owners. |

How does a metal roof handle the 150 cm of snow we get each winter in Jaffrey Center?
Metal roofs shed snow effectively because panels are smooth and slightly angled, and Interlock's four-way interlocking design prevents wind-driven snow infiltration. With about 950 mm of annual rainfall plus 150 cm of snow, proper installation ensures melt drains freely without pooling. The lightweight aluminum (Shingle profile at 0.41 lb/sq ft) carries snow loads without structural stress, and optional snow guards let you control shedding onto walkways. Unlike asphalt, metal won't degrade from repeated freeze-thaw cycles—Jaffrey Center experiences roughly 93 freeze-thaw days yearly, a condition that causes asphalt and wood shingles to crack and curl over time.
Will freeze-thaw cycles damage an aluminum metal roof in New England?
No. Aluminum's oxide layer self-heals when scratched and cannot rust, making it immune to freeze-thaw damage that destroys asphalt and wood shingles. During Jaffrey Center's approximately 93 freeze-thaw days per year, water entering asphalt shingles expands as ice, fracturing the material from within; aluminum simply expands and contracts without permanent damage. The 3105-H24 and 3003-H24 aluminum alloys meet ASTM B209 standards specifically for durability in harsh climates. After 27 years of service from coastal to Antarctic environments, Interlock panels show no degradation from thermal cycling, making them ideal for a region that averages 9.5°C annually.
Can aluminum roofing rust, especially with Jaffrey Center's moisture and snow?
Steel roofs rust because iron oxidizes; aluminum cannot rust because it contains no iron. Instead, aluminum forms a protective oxide layer that self-repairs when scratched—a natural defense. Interlock adds an extra layer of security: a Alunar® 70% PVDF fluorocarbon finish (warranted 30 years against chalking and fading per ASTM D4214) applied to both sides of every panel. This two-sided protection matters in humid climates with 950 mm annual rainfall. The Guardian warranty explicitly covers rusting, and the one-time transfer to the next owner (valid 50 years from completion) reflects confidence in long-term corrosion resistance—a promise no steel or asphalt product can match.
Is a metal roof safe in high winds and ice storms common to this region?
Yes—Interlock's four-way interlocking aluminum panels are warranted to resist 120 mph winds (193 km/h), well above Jaffrey Center's typical gust speeds of about 109 km/h. The ICC-ES evaluation report ESR-1790 (reissued 2025 for current building codes) confirms installation to specification. Panels lock together on all four edges, preventing wind from lifting or separating them during severe weather. The overlap design also deflects wind-driven rain and snow. Over 27 years of installation from coastal regions where gusts exceed 160 km/h to protected valleys, Interlock panels have never reported wind-related failures—a track record no asphalt shingle can claim.

Does an aluminum metal roof help lower cooling costs in summer?
Yes. Interlock's energy-efficient colors reflect solar heat with thermal emissivity up to 0.84 and initial reflectance up to 0.55 (Aged Copper Penny), meaning less heat enters your home. This matters in summer when Jaffrey Center receives about 3,057 hours of sunshine annually—every hour of reflection reduces air-conditioning load. The Cool Roof Rating Council rating confirms Interlock reflects heat that dark asphalt absorbs and traps. Over a roof's lifetime, the energy savings compound, offsetting installation cost. Unlike asphalt's heat absorption (which increases interior temperature and shortens shingle life), metal roofing stays cooler, extending the life of your attic insulation and mechanical systems.
Is aluminum roofing light enough to install over my existing roof without reinforcement?
Yes. Interlock's aluminum is extraordinarily light—the Mediterranean Tile profile weighs only 0.59 lb/sq ft, about 96% lighter than concrete or clay tile, and the Shingle profile is just 0.41 lb/sq ft. This weight means no structural reinforcement is needed, even in older homes, and installation can proceed directly over most existing roofs. Compare that to slate or traditional tile, which require expensive structural upgrades. Jaffrey Center homeowners benefit because re-roofing costs stay low and timelines stay short—no foundation work, no beam sizing. The lightweight aluminum carries the region's 150 cm annual snow load safely, distributing weight evenly without stress on walls or foundation.
